Economy is bound to crash without an ec sink. There is more and more ec on the market each day unlike WWI's and cogs which disappear upon crafting gear. What happens is prices begin to increase to the point where there is very little diference between their initial event forge price and market price (not to mention items that don't have price set can go up indefinitely - eg. cogs and WWI's).
What this server needs right now is something to reduce amount of epic coins on the market. Rank 8 material exchange used to be a pretty good way to do this but with an introduction of supply tokens it allowed straightforward supply token -> ec exchange which was not a good idea in admin's opinion. My personal suggestion would be ec -> sls exchange and the other way around at a fixed price, but then again it's up to the devs.

Having more x2 events wouldn't improve this situation much, at least a x2-for-everything event won't. Everything in the server can be categorized into 2 groups: EC and Non-EC Items. EC is the server currency, and gold price is quoted in EC. Therefore, everything else other than EC can be exchanged using EC (with a few exceptions). In the past, all the x2 events were effective for everything in the server with a few exceptions which are trivial to list here. This is the biggest problem of those events; because they just doubled the supply of everything.  Also, the demand of everything is more likely to change given the x2 events; because everyone has more EC to spend. There are only 3 ways the demand can change: Increase, Stay constant, Decrease.

Consider the first scenario: Demand increase
This is most likely the case in the server; because during x2 events, everyone has more EC on their hands, so they are more likely to spend, causing the demand for goods to increase. So, x2 events make the supply of EC, goods, and the demand for goods to increase. For simplicity, assuming the supply of goods and the demand for goods is doubled, and the supply of EC is constant, the equilibrium price will be the same as what it was before the "stimulus package". So, there is not net effects on the equilibrium price. But if the supply of EC is also doubled, then in long-run, it will increase the overall equilibrium price due to inflation. And this actually explains the situation that the server is facing now. Unfortunately, it seems like in short-run, x2 events do nothing to bring down the prices, but keep the equilibrium prices constant. In long-run, it harms the economy in the server even more. Of course, this is just a theoretical explanation, but it does provide some insights to the solution.
(Since this is the most likely case, so there is no need to talk about the other 2 scenarios)

x2 event can actually be a solution to the problem, but only if it is executed correctly. The main problem of all the previous x2 events is the x2 effect on the supply of both EC and Non-EC items.
